My early tests with Paolo's libtool patches look promising. You configure with --prefix=$prefix (not sysroot), and libtool takes care of the rest. When libtool detects a cross build sysroot situation, you basically end up with a magic pattern in the deplibs variable of the .la file: (lib2.la depends on lib1.la): dependency_libs=' =/mingw/lib/lib1.la =/mingw/lib/lib1.la' libdir='/mingw/lib' (Also, -L and -R entities are similarly munged, to include the '=' marker for sysroot builds) When linking, libtool doesn't warn about "relocations" because it knows about sysroots. It all seems to work on the $build system as expected. My concern -- which I haven't tested -- is three-fold: 1) what happens when an old libtool sees that '=/path" pattern? Do all clients need to have an updated libtool, in order to be built against the libs even on the $build machine? 2) Can you deploy these .la's on the $host machine for futher, native development? How does libtool deal with the magic '=' symbol, when you DON'T have a sysroot are are building a client using a native compiler, against a lib that was built elsewhere using a cross compiler? 3) So, you build a product that uses libtool modules for dynamic loading, and it needs the .la files so that libltdl can do its thing. Will module .la's have this '=' symbol in them? If so, will that confuse libltdl?
